Benefits of Custom-Fitted Mouthguards
Custom-fitted mouthguards offer superior comfort and protection compared to their generic counterparts. These mouthguards are specifically designed to fit the unique contours of an individual's teeth and mouth. This personalised fit allows for better retention during physical activities, significantly reducing the risk of displacement and ensuring maximum efficacy when it comes to absorbing impact.
The enhanced fit also contributes to improved breathing and speaking capabilities, allowing athletes to perform at their best without disruption. Additionally, custom-fitted mouthguards can be tailored to cater to specific dental needs, such as accommodating braces or other orthodontic appliances. This level of adaptation ensures that both dental health and athletic performance are optimally supported.

Preventing Gum Recession and Other Issues
Custom-fitted mouthguards can provide excellent protection against injuries that may lead to gum recession and other oral health issues. When teeth are subjected to excessive force during physical activities, the surrounding gum tissue can become damaged. A well-fitted mouthguard acts as a buffer, absorbing the impact and protecting not just the teeth but also the gums. This preventive measure helps maintain the integrity of the gumline, reducing the likelihood of deterioration over time.
In addition to protecting gums from physical harm, mouthguards can also mitigate the effects of bruxism, the habitual grinding of teeth. This condition often leads to increased wear on teeth, which can contribute to gum recession as well. By cushioning the bite, a mouthguard serves to alleviate the strain on the teeth and surrounding gums, promoting overall dental health. Regular use can help ensure that individuals avoid a range of complications associated with unprotected teeth and gums.

Long-Term Savings on Dental Treatments
Investing in quality mouthguards can lead to significant long-term savings on dental treatments. Many injuries that result from sports or grinding can lead to expensive procedures such as crowns, root canals, or even tooth extractions. A simple mouthguard can effectively protect against these issues, reducing the likelihood of severe dental injuries that necessitate costly interventions. Preventative care is often much less expensive than restorative care, making mouthguards a wise financial decision for those concerned about their oral health.
In addition to preventing injuries, mouthguards can also alleviate other dental problems such as bruxism. Teeth grinding can wear down enamel over time, creating the need for fillings or more extensive dental work. By using a mouthguard, individuals can protect their teeth from the damaging effects of grinding and clenching during the night. This preventative measure not only enhances overall oral health but also safeguards against unexpected expenses associated with dental repairs.
